CONTENTS

    Accelerating AI Model Deployment with Data Pipeline Products

    avatar
    Tap Data
    ·December 17, 2023
    ·9 min read
    Accelerating AI Model Deployment with Data Pipeline Products
    Image Source: pexels

    The Role of Data Pipelines in AI Applications

    Data pipelines are a critical component in the world of AI applications, as they ensure the timely and efficient processing of data. These pipelines play a vital role in aggregating and processing data in real-time, addressing the challenges associated with data timeliness in the AI field. By providing the necessary infrastructure for centralized data, data pipelines enable successful AI model deployment.

    In AI applications, data preparation is a crucial step that involves tasks such as data cleaning, preprocessing, and transformation. Data pipeline products offer comprehensive solutions for these tasks, providing tools and platforms specifically designed for efficient data preprocessing for AI. With features like automated data cleaning and transformation capabilities, these tools streamline the process and ensure that the data used for training AI models is accurate and reliable.

    By utilizing a robust data pipeline product, businesses can benefit from improved efficiency and accuracy in their AI applications. These products offer advanced functionalities that simplify complex tasks like data cleaning and transformation for AI. With their user-friendly interfaces and powerful capabilities, they provide developers with an intuitive platform to preprocess their data effectively.

    Challenges and Requirements in AI Data Preparation

    Data preparation is a critical aspect of AI application development, and it comes with its own set of challenges and requirements. Two key challenges in AI data preparation are data timeliness and data quality.

    Data Timeliness in AI

    In the world of AI, the timely availability of data is crucial for accurate model training and deployment. Data pipelines play a significant role in addressing the challenge of data timeliness by enabling real-time data processing. These pipelines ensure that the most up-to-date data is fed into the AI models, allowing them to make accurate predictions based on current information. Without timely data, AI models may become outdated and less effective over time. Therefore, having a robust data pipeline solution is essential to keep the models relevant and accurate.

    Data Quality and Consistency

    Another challenge in AI data preparation is ensuring high-quality and consistent data. Data pipelines play a vital role in this regard by performing tasks such as data cleaning and transformation. They help remove inconsistencies, errors, and outliers from the dataset, improving its overall quality. Clean and consistent data is crucial for training reliable AI models and obtaining accurate insights. By leveraging a powerful data pipeline product, businesses can automate these cleaning and transformation tasks, ensuring that their AI models are built on reliable datasets.

    To meet the requirements of AI applications, it is important to have efficient tools for preprocessing the data. A comprehensive data pipeline product provides functionalities specifically designed for AI data preparation. These tools offer features like automated cleaning algorithms, advanced transformation techniques, and integration capabilities with popular AI frameworks. By utilizing such tools, developers can streamline their workflow, save time on manual preprocessing tasks, and ensure that their models are trained on high-quality datasets.

    Tapdata: Advantages and Features for AI Application Development

    Tapdata is a powerful data pipeline product specifically designed for AI application development. It offers a wide range of features and advantages that streamline the data processing workflow, making it an ideal solution for businesses looking to accelerate their AI model deployment.

    Introduction to Tapdata

    Tapdata provides a comprehensive data pipeline solution, enabling businesses to efficiently manage their data processing needs. With its user-friendly interface, developers can easily set up and configure the pipelines according to their requirements. Tapdata's scalability ensures that it can handle large volumes of data, making it suitable for enterprise-level AI applications.

    One of the key advantages of Tapdata is its real-time data processing capabilities. This feature allows businesses to access up-to-date data for their AI models, ensuring accurate predictions and insights. By leveraging real-time data availability, organizations can make informed decisions based on the latest information.

    Benefits of Tapdata for AI Applications

    Tapdata simplifies the data pipeline setup process, reducing development time and effort. Its intuitive interface and pre-built components enable developers to quickly configure the pipelines without extensive coding or configuration knowledge. This streamlined setup process accelerates the overall AI model implementation timeline.

    Another significant benefit of Tapdata is its seamless integration with existing AI frameworks and tools. It supports popular frameworks like TensorFlow and PyTorch, allowing developers to leverage their existing infrastructure and workflows. This integration enhances productivity by eliminating the need for complex integrations or custom code modifications.

    Furthermore, Tapdata's real-time data processing capabilities ensure that AI models have access to the most recent data at all times. This is crucial for maintaining model accuracy in dynamic environments where new data continuously becomes available. By providing timely updates to deployed models, businesses can improve decision-making processes and stay ahead of competitors.

    In summary, Tapdata offers numerous advantages for AI application development. Its user-friendly interface, scalability, and real-time data processing capabilities make it a valuable tool in accelerating AI model deployment.

    The Role of Model Training Data Pipelines

    Model training data is a crucial component in building accurate and reliable AI models. Data pipelines play a vital role in preparing and transforming the training data, ensuring that it is clean, consistent, and relevant for model training.

    Importance of Model Training Data

    The quality and relevance of the training data directly impact the performance of AI models. Data pipelines are instrumental in ensuring that the training data meets the necessary standards. These pipelines collect, preprocess, and transform the data to meet the specific requirements of the models being trained.

    Data pipelines handle tasks such as data cleaning, feature engineering, and data augmentation. They remove inconsistencies, errors, and outliers from the dataset while also enriching it with additional features that can enhance model performance. By optimizing these processes through efficient data pipelines, businesses can improve the overall quality of their training data.

    Data Pipeline Workflow for Model Training

    The workflow of a model training data pipeline involves several stages. First, the pipeline collects raw data from various sources and formats it into a unified structure suitable for model training. Next, it performs essential preprocessing steps like cleaning the data to remove noise or missing values.

    Feature engineering is another critical step in which the pipeline transforms raw features into more meaningful representations that capture important patterns or relationships within the data. Finally, data augmentation techniques may be applied to artificially increase the size or diversity of the dataset.

    Efficient data pipelines optimize this workflow by automating many of these tasks and ensuring that they are performed consistently across different datasets. This optimization not only saves time but also improves model performance by providing high-quality training data.

    In summary, model training data pipelines play a crucial role in preparing and transforming the training data for AI models. By ensuring clean, consistent, and relevant datasets through efficient workflows, these pipelines contribute to building accurate and reliable AI models.

    Leveraging Tapdata for Efficient AI Model Deployment

    Tapdata is a powerful data pipeline product that offers numerous advantages for efficient AI model deployment. By leveraging Tapdata, businesses can streamline the AI model deployment process and ensure timely and efficient deployment.

    Streamlining AI Model Deployment

    Tapdata simplifies the AI model deployment process by providing a user-friendly interface and seamless integration with popular AI frameworks. With Tapdata, developers can easily deploy their models without the need for complex configurations or custom code modifications. This streamlining of the deployment process saves time and effort, allowing businesses to quickly implement their AI models.

    Furthermore, Tapdata's real-time data processing capabilities enable quick updates and adjustments to deployed models. As new data becomes available, Tapdata ensures that the models have access to the most up-to-date information, enabling accurate predictions and insights. This real-time data availability enhances the overall performance of deployed AI models.

    Scalability and Performance Benefits

    Tapdata offers scalability, allowing businesses to handle large volumes of data in their AI deployments. Whether it's processing massive datasets or serving predictions to a high number of users, Tapdata can efficiently manage the workload. This scalability ensures that businesses can scale their AI applications as needed without compromising performance.

    In addition to scalability, Tapdata provides high-performance data processing capabilities. By optimizing data pipelines and implementing advanced features, Tapdata reduces latency and improves overall system efficiency. These optimizations enhance the performance of deployed AI models, enabling faster and more accurate predictions.

    By leveraging Tapdata's capabilities for efficient AI model deployment, businesses can accelerate their implementation timelines while ensuring optimal performance. The streamlined deployment process, real-time data processing capabilities, scalability, and performance benefits offered by Tapdata contribute to successful AI model rollout.

    The Value of Data Pipelines in Accelerating AI Model Deployment

    Data pipelines play a crucial role in accelerating AI model deployment by ensuring the timely and efficient processing of data. Tapdata, as a powerful data pipeline product, offers a range of advantages and features that streamline AI application development.

    By leveraging Tapdata's capabilities, businesses can accelerate their AI model deployment process. The streamlined data pipeline setup provided by Tapdata reduces development time and effort, allowing organizations to quickly implement their AI models. With seamless integration with existing AI frameworks and tools, Tapdata enhances productivity and simplifies the deployment process.

    Optimizing data pipelines through Tapdata enables businesses to gain a competitive edge in the market. By ensuring real-time data availability for AI models, organizations can make accurate predictions based on up-to-date information. Additionally, Tapdata's scalability and performance benefits allow businesses to handle large volumes of data efficiently, improving overall system efficiency.

    In conclusion, by utilizing Tapdata as a powerful data pipeline product and optimizing their data pipelines, businesses can accelerate their AI model deployment process. This acceleration enables organizations to stay ahead in the rapidly evolving field of AI and gain a competitive edge.

    See Also

    The Significance of Real-time Data Duplication in AI Applications with Tapdata LDP

    The Outlook for Data Pipeline Tools: Enabling AI Advancement in 2024

    Practical Examples: How Companies Overcame Data Integration Hurdles with AWS ETL Tools

    The Significance of Real-Time Data Handling in AI: Tapdata's Approach

    Real-Time Data Consolidation for Complete Customer View with Tapdata

    Everything you need for enterprise-grade data replication